Transaction 261076043c7408673fd6513dedfe7d70edb6c24b315115e4b0e2a795ee7ebcef
1 Input
1 Output
-
261076043c7408673fd6513dedfe7d70edb6c24b315115e4b0e2a795ee7ebcef:0
- value
- 2511264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 779794439c8da131b0a36d00a864529c307e1b78 OP_EQUAL
- address
- 3CbMvGxmffHFzPJhuftaMSNwwXQKZxJvV7